Understanding Salon SEO in Charlotte

Salon SEO, or search engine optimization, is crucial for ensuring your salon appears prominently in local search results when potential clients search for services you offer. Here’s the lowdown:

  • Identify key local keywords: Start by brainstorming phrases that locals might use, such as 'best salon in South End' or 'hair color near NoDa'. Use tools like Google Keyword Planner to find popular terms in your area.
  • Create a Google My Business account: This free tool allows your salon to appear in local searches and on Google Maps, making it easy for clients to find your location, hours, and services. Be sure to fill out all information, including photos of your work and your salon's interior.
  • Optimize your website: Ensure your website is user-friendly and includes local keywords throughout. This means not just in headers and footers but also in your service descriptions and blog posts. It should also be mobile-friendly, as many clients search for salons on their smartphones.
  • Encourage customer reviews: Positive reviews on platforms like Google and Yelp boost your credibility and improve your local rankings. Consider asking satisfied clients to leave a review after their appointment, perhaps even offering a small discount on their next visit as an incentive.
  • Engage on social media: Platforms like Instagram and Facebook are essential for salons. Share before-and-after photos, highlight special promotions, and engage with your followers by responding to comments and messages. This helps build a community around your brand.

Tips to Boost Your Local Rankings

Boosting your local rankings is all about community connection and strategic efforts. Here are some actionable tips:

  • Utilize location pages: Create dedicated pages for different services you offer, targeting neighborhoods like Ballantyne or Plaza Midwood. Each page can detail specific styles or treatments popular in those areas, making your salon more relevant to local searches.
  • Publish local content: Write engaging blog posts about local events, beauty trends, or style tips tailored to Charlotte residents. For example, discuss hairstyles suited for the Queen City’s humid summers or the latest trends seen at local fashion shows.
  • Optimize for mobile: Ensure your website is responsive, as many clients search for salons on their phones. This includes having fast loading times and easily accessible contact information.
  • Network with local businesses: Collaborate with nearby shops or cafes to cross-promote each other. Perhaps host an event with a local coffee shop where clients can enjoy a drink while getting a consultation.
  • Stay updated on local SEO best practices: Local SEO is constantly evolving. Subscribe to industry blogs or join local business groups to stay informed about the latest trends and techniques to keep your strategy fresh and effective.

Measuring Your Success

To ensure your SEO efforts are effective, it’s vital to measure your progress. Here are some key metrics to track:

  • Website traffic: Use tools like Google Analytics to analyze how many visitors are coming from local searches. Look at the geographic data to see where your traffic originates.
  • Search rankings: Monitor your position for relevant keywords like 'salon SEO Charlotte' using tools like SEMrush or Ahrefs. This will help you understand how well your SEO strategies are working.
  • Conversion rates: Keep a close eye on how many website visitors book appointments. You can use booking software to track this, helping you understand which pages drive the most conversions.
  • Customer reviews: Track both the quantity and quality of reviews you receive. Consider setting up alerts for new reviews, so you can respond promptly and engage with clients.
  • Social media engagement: Gauge how much interaction your posts are getting, including likes, shares, and comments. This can provide insight into what content resonates with your audience and helps build your brand presence.
